The California City Ravens will challenge the Bishop Union Broncos at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. California City will be looking to extend their current six-game winning streak.
California City is headed into the matchup after thoroughly thrashing Mammoth: they outscored them in every quarter. Given that consistent dominance, it should come as no surprise that California City blew Mammoth out of the water with an 84-29 final score. The Ravens have made a habit of sweeping their opponents off the court, having now won 11 games by 24 points or more this season.
California City got their victory on the backs of several key players, but it was Avery 'Skywalker' Spears out in front who went 6 for 8 en route to 17 points along with seven rebounds and four steals. The team also got some help courtesy of Cassius 'Hollywood' Brown, who went 8 of 13 on his way to 17 points.
Meanwhile, Bishop Union unfortunately witnessed the end of their nine-game winning streak on Tuesday. They lost 65-44 to Desert. For those keeping track at home, that's the biggest defeat the Broncos have suffered since November 21, 2024.
California City has been performing incredibly well recently as they've won nine of their last ten contests, which provided a nice bump to their 16-7 record this season. They've dominated over that stretch too, winning by an average of 40 points. As for Bishop Union, their loss was their first in the league, dropping their league record down to 11-1 and their overall record down to 17-6.
